  9. Update. So after not running any GFO/GAC for some time, ~2 months, I decided to put it back on line. A day or two afterwards, I noticed my zoos started staying closed. I watched and waited. They remained closed and started withering away so I took it back off line. Magically, they reopened. I got a frag of my frogspawn that I had previously fragged for ChrissyPoo(aka o0zarkawater) a few days later. Magically too, the frogspawn seems to be doing well. So, my conclusion is the combo of GFO/GAC+macro algae, was too much for my LPS and zoos and that is what melted my previously beloved specimens.
